Which Lincoln is based on the escape?

The Lincoln MKC is the Lincoln model most closely tied to the Ford Escape’s platform, and its successor, the Corsair, continues that shared underpinnings.


Across the Ford and Lincoln brands, engineers have often reused the same underlying architecture to offer luxury variants without duplicating the entire engineering effort. Models that ride on the Escape platform


The following Lincoln models were developed on the same underpinnings as the Ford Escape, enabling shared parts and manufacturing processes across the brands.



  • Lincoln MKC (introduced 2014; produced as a 2015–2019 model year)

  • Lincoln Corsair (introduced 2020; current model)


Both entries illustrate Lincoln's use of Ford’s compact-SUV platform to deliver a luxury experience in a smaller footprint, leveraging shared engineering to streamline production and keep pricing competitive.

Historical context


Other Lincoln models have relied on different Ford architectures, such as the Nautilus (which aligns more with the Edge) or the Navigator (built on the Expedition platform). The Escape-based Lincoln lineup remains focused on the compact SUV segment and represents a deliberate strategy to pair luxury with practical size and efficiency.
